Definition

Flatbrød (often spelled "flatbrod" in English contexts) is a traditional Norwegian flatbread. It is typically made from rye, barley, or oat flour, and sometimes a combination. It is very thin, dry, and crispy, and often enjoyed with butter, cheese, or cured meats. Think of it as a simple, rustic cracker. Unlike soft breads, flatbrød is meant to be stored for long periods. Etymology

The word "flatbrød" comes from the Norwegian words "flat" (meaning flat) and "brød" (meaning bread). Its origin is tied to the need for preserving food in harsh climates, where access to fresh ingredients was limited. The term is descriptive, highlighting its flat shape.
